Australian Native plants are difficult trees to apply the bonsai techniques.  Some varieties will die back from the wiring process, others won't cope with the root pruning.  The key to working with the Australian native bonsai is by minimising the disruption to the root system and pot in a low phosphate soil.

Australian Native Tea Tree Bonsai - Broom Styling

 

COMMON NAME: Tea Tree.

BOTANICAL NAME: Leptospermum Longeria.

STYLING: Broom

 

This species was given its name 'Tea Tree' due to the practice of early European settlers of using the leaves of some species as a tea substitute.
